盐城软件开发有限公司

软件开发 ·
首页 / 资讯 / 安卓与iOS开发工具:差异解析与应用场景

安卓与iOS开发工具:差异解析与应用场景

安卓与iOS开发工具:差异解析与应用场景
软件开发 安卓app开发工具与ios工具区别 发布:2026-06-16

标题:安卓与iOS开发工具:差异解析与应用场景

一、平台特性与开发需求

在移动应用开发领域,安卓和iOS是两大主流平台。它们在操作系统、用户群体、应用生态等方面存在显著差异,这也直接影响了开发工具的选择。

二、安卓开发工具特点

1. 开发环境:Android Studio是谷歌官方推荐的安卓开发工具,支持Java和Kotlin两种编程语言。它提供了丰富的插件和功能,如代码自动补全、智能提示、调试工具等。

2. 跨平台能力:通过使用如Apache Cordova、Xamarin等工具,开发者可以将安卓应用移植到iOS平台。

3. 开发成本:由于安卓设备的多样性,开发过程中需要考虑更多的兼容性问题,因此开发成本相对较高。

三、iOS开发工具特点

1. 开发环境:Xcode是苹果官方推荐的iOS开发工具,仅支持Objective-C和Swift两种编程语言。Xcode提供了强大的调试和性能分析工具,以及丰富的UI组件。

2. 跨平台能力:虽然Xcode主要针对iOS平台,但开发者可以通过使用如React Native、Flutter等跨平台框架,将iOS应用移植到安卓平台。

3. 开发成本:iOS设备相对较少,且对应用质量要求较高,因此开发成本相对较低。

四、工具选择与应用场景

1. 项目需求:根据项目需求选择合适的开发工具。例如,如果项目需要使用Swift编程语言,则选择Xcode;如果项目需要跨平台开发,则可以选择Apache Cordova等工具。

2. 团队技能:考虑团队成员的技能和经验。例如,如果团队熟悉Java和Kotlin,则可以选择Android Studio;如果团队熟悉Objective-C和Swift,则可以选择Xcode。

3. 项目预算:根据项目预算选择合适的开发工具。例如,如果预算有限,可以选择开源的Apache Cordova等工具;如果预算充足,则可以选择商业的Xcode等工具。

五、总结

安卓和iOS开发工具在平台特性、开发环境、跨平台能力等方面存在差异。开发者应根据项目需求、团队技能和预算等因素,选择合适的开发工具。

本文由 盐城软件开发有限公司 整理发布。

更多软件开发文章

一个优秀的成都软件开发团队,其技术实力是至关重要的。可以从以下几个方面考察:开源商城系统的价格主要由以下几个方面构成:微信小程序开发成本揭秘:影响价格的关键因素软件定制开发平台系统集成方案:揭秘企业数字化转型核心App开发:五大关键注意事项,避免后患无穷erp系统开发公司加盟条件门店小程序开发:新手必看的关键步骤与要点CRM系统开发:注意事项与关键步骤解析安卓app开发语言选择方法服装行业ERP系统开发:关键步骤与要点解析软件开发报价方案流程:揭秘定制化解决方案的定价之道软件定制开发加盟代理,揭秘成功之路的关键要素
友情链接: 天津科技发展有限公司武汉科技有限公司上海科技有限公司大连科技有限公司chinaeto.com人力资源合作伙伴武城县工程机械有限公司成都科技有限公司武汉市环境净化行业协会